Picture: Sheep (going astray, scattered)
Scripture: Isaiah 53:6; Psalm 119:176; Matthew 26:31; Ezekiel 34:11-16; Matthew 18:10-13
Write any phrases from the selected Bible verses that speak to you:
Close your eyes and envision a sheep wandering off far away from the flock only to get caught on a dangerous sloping hillside. Now see the Shepherd’s relentless pursuit in both finding and rescuing this lost sheep. So often, we get ourselves into our self-created messes, but thankfully our Savior comes to the rescue when we cry out with a repentant heart.
In what way have you felt your Shepherd come to you rescue you from a precarious situation?
After your rescue by your Good Shepherd, what was your reaction?
